To whom?
We pay the study allowance to a non-working student with a disability who is in grades 10-12 of a secondary school, a vocational training institution, or a higher education institution or is included in the list of a continuing education course with full-time studies of a state institution managed by the Ministry of Social Affairs, and who has additional expenses related to studies due to a disability.
How much?
The study allowance for a non-working disabled person is intended as a monthly allowance for the period of study to enable the use of special learning tools and special communication tools, etc. The study allowance is paid according to the actual additional costs of 6.39–25.57 euros per month. Study allowance is not paid for the months of July and August.
How to receive?
To get the allowance, submit an application and documents of additional expenses related to studies due to disability (invoice, payment order) to the Social Insurance Board.
There are several ways to apply:
- submit a request in self-service through communication and notification
- send the completed and digitally signed application to the Social Insurance Board's e-mail address [email protected]
- send the application by mail to the address Paldiski mnt 80, 15092 Tallinn
- take the application to the customer service of the Social Insurance Board (customer service contact details)
